Synchronization Station Location Study, Calibration Study Phase.

Abstract

The purpose of this contract is to determine siteing criteria and installation priority for deployment of ground stations that provide precision time service to NAS. The study contract is being performed in three overlapping stages; methodology development, calibration, and trade-off analyses. The calibration phase reported here validates critical and sensitive aspects of the methodology and provides the basis for selecting and executing particular trade-off analyses. Several non-hierarchal aircraft population models and several measures of system effectiveness was investigated. The conclusion is reached that a set of master station sites can be selected which obtain very high levels of all examined effectiveness measures when servicing any foreseeable population of non-hierarchal aircraft.
